摘要
A large hematoma in the immediate postoperative period after total knee arthroplasty may result in wound breakdown and skin necrosis, leading to a delay in recovery or prosthetic infection and failure. Needle aspiration is ineffective because of the viscous nature of the hematoma. This is the first report of the use of an arthroscopic shaver to evacuate such a hematoma in an 81-year-old woman 6 days after a primary total knee arthroplasty. This allowed for immediate pain relief, early mobilization, and primary wound healing.
